A Perceptive Communicators Case Study
Lost Shore Surf Resort, a new tourism venture, faced the challenge of securing planning permission and building the world's first inland surf resort in a small village with vocal environmental activists and potentially hostile residents. They also needed to achieve credibility with investors and government officials to prove the project would be a successful addition to Scotland's tourism offering. To meet this challenge, they engaged Perceptive Communicators for public affairs and PR services.
Perceptive Communicators implemented a solution focused on regular community engagement and building relationships with key political stakeholders. Their work resulted in meaningful local support and public endorsements from politicians at all levels of government. The measurable impact included two major planning applications being approved on the first attempt, saving significant time and cost, and the successful securing of investment within target timescales.
